Home ramp installation services involve designing and constructing accessible ramps that provide safer, easier entry and exit points for a property. These ramps are typically built to accommodate individuals with mobility challenges, such as those using wheelchairs, walkers, or other assistive devices. The process includes assessing the property’s layout, selecting appropriate materials, and ensuring the ramp meets practical needs for stability and durability. Professional contractors focus on creating solutions that seamlessly integrate into the existing property while providing reliable access.
This service helps address common problems related to uneven or inaccessible entryways. Steep stairs, steps with no handrails, or damaged pathways can make it difficult or dangerous for residents or visitors to enter a home. Installing a ramp can eliminate these obstacles, reducing the risk of falls and making daily activities more manageable for people with limited mobility. Homeowners often seek ramp installation when they want to improve safety, enhance independence, or prepare for future accessibility needs.
Ramps are frequently installed on a variety of property types, including single-family homes, multi-unit residences, and small commercial buildings. They are particularly useful for residences located on uneven terrain or with steps leading up to the front or back entrances. Many homeowners choose ramps when renovating or modifying older properties, or when accommodating family members or guests with mobility concerns. Service providers can customize ramps to fit different property styles, ensuring both function and aesthetic compatibility.

The overview below groups typical Home Ramp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Johnson City, TN.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or ramp repairs or adjustments in Johnson City range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, covering tasks like fixing handrails or patching surfaces. Fewer projects tend to reach the higher end of this spectrum.
Partial Replacement - Replacing sections of a home ramp usually costs between $1,000 and $3,000, depending on size and materials. Local contractors often handle these projects within this range, with larger or more complex jobs pushing toward the higher end.
Full Ramp Replacement - Complete installation or replacement of an entire ramp can range from $4,000 to $8,000 or more. Larger, more elaborate projects in Johnson City and surrounding areas tend to reach the upper tiers, especially when custom features are included.
Custom or Complex Projects - Highly customized or intricate ramp installations, such as multi-level designs or specialized materials, can exceed $10,000. These projects are less common but are handled by experienced local service providers for clients with specific need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What materials are commonly used for home ramps? Common materials include aluminum, wood, and composite materials, selected based on durability, safety, and the home's existing structure.
How do local service providers ensure the safety of the installed ramps? Contractors follow safety standards by ensuring proper slope, secure anchoring, and non-slip surfaces to promote safe access around the home.
